Four cybersecurity operations you can automate

2023-02-14T12:06:03-05:00

Most CIOs expect their involvement in cybersecurity to increase over the course of 2023. Many use artificial intelligence applications for IT operations (AIOps) and security operations (SecOps) to continuously improve the security posture of their organizations. However, few of these tools enable end-to-end security operations automation, and teams are being stretched thin. Automation can support full-scale SOAR across a number of areas, including: identity lifecycle, threat detection and prevention, incident response, and audit and compliance.
